Boleslaus Anthony Samuolis Jr., 69, of Mouth of Wilson, VA passed away unexpectedly Sunday (May 5,2013) in Cambridge,Ohio. He was born November 13, 1943 in Waterbury, Connecticut and was the son of Boleslaus Anthony Samuolis Sr. and the late Catherine A. (Roke) Samuolis. Mr. Samuolis was employed with MarquipWardUnited as a field service technician. He was a U.S. Navy veteran having served during the Vietnam War. In addition to his mother he was preceded in death by a brother Gregory Samuolis. He is survived by two daughters, Theresa Tibbs and her husband Barry of Mouth of Wilson, VA and Kimberly Yates of Havre de Grace, MD; six brothers, Stanley Samuolis and his wife Sarah of Wolcott CT, John Samuolis of Willimantic, CT, Douglas Samuolis of San Diego, CA, Steven Aufderheide , Vincent and spouse Bruce Hrozenchik of Guilford, CT, and Mathew Samuolis and his wife Dawn of Niceville, FL; five sisters, Alexandra Rozsa of San Diego, CA, Catherine Dalton and her husband Michael of Oxford, CT, Patricia Howard and her husband David of Charlestown, RI, Mary Chromik and her husband Martin of Naugatuck, CT, and Theresa Minder and her husband Steven of Temecula, CA; two grandchildren, Andrew Tibbs of Mouth of Wilson, VA.; and Kayla Yates of Havre de Grace, MD.; several nieces and nephews. A memorial services will be held at a later date. Memorial contributions may be made to the Salvation Army of donors choice.
